The Hunger Games

After Twilight I've been in somewhat of a novel funk. Nothing seems to be good enough. Except for the Gemma Doyle Trilogy, but that lasted only a month and I was back to square one. Nothing seemed exciting to read anymore and it was hard to get through anything, up until my sister in law Angie and cousin Erin told me I had to read "The Hunger Games" by Suzanne Collins. I had heard of the book before on a Twilight fan website due to the fact that it was Stephenie Meyers favorite book over the summer. But for some reason I just ignored it. I am so happy my family got me to read this book. It isn't just about love (which we all know I have to have) It is mostly a action, survival, thriller. When I actually had time to sit down and read this book it took me a total of 3 days to finish it. After the first little bit I could not put it down. It is definitely one of my favorite books. I finished "The Hunger Games" last night around 1am and the first thing I'm doing this morning is buying the sequel, "Catching Fire". A word of advice; makes sure you all ready of the sequel on you when you finish this book. I hate waiting to have to go get it!
